dns如何解析域名
在现代网络世界中,域名是我们进入互联网世界的“门牌号”。而DNS解析则是这座“门牌号”背后的技术保障。DNS是如何解析域名的呢?以下是关于DNS域名解析的深入解析。
一、DNS解析的基本流程
1.用户输入域名 当用户在浏览器中输入一个域名,如www.examle.com,浏览器会请求本地的DNS解析器进行解析。
2.本地DNS解析器查询缓存 本地DNS解析器首先检查缓存中是否有对应的I地址。如果缓存中有,直接返回结果。
3.递归查询 如果本地DNS解析器中没有缓存,它会向上一级DNS服务器进行递归查询。
4.根域名服务器查询 如果上一级DNS服务器仍然没有结果,它会向根域名服务器查询顶级域名的解析器。
5.顶级域名解析器查询 根域名服务器将查询请求转发到顶级域名解析器,如.com域名的解析器。
6.主域名服务器查询 顶级域名解析器再将查询请求转发到examle.com的主域名服务器。
7.最终获取I地址 主域名服务器返回examle.com的I地址给本地DNS解析器,然后本地DNS解析器将I地址返回给用户浏览器。
二、DNS解析的关键要素
域名是用户在浏览器中输入的地址,如www.examle.com。2.域名系统(DNS) DNS是一个分布式数据库,用于存储域名和对应的I地址。
3.I地址 I地址是互联网上设备在网络中的唯一标识。
4.DNS服务器 DNS服务器是运行DNS协议的设备,负责解析域名和I地址的映射。
5.DNS解析器 DNS解析器是用户本地设备中的程序,负责将域名转换为I地址。
三、DNS解析的性能优化
1.缓存策略 本地DNS解析器设置合理的缓存策略,减少对上级DNS服务器的查询次数。
2.DNS解析器优化 提高DNS解析器的解析速度和稳定性。
3.多DNS解析器 使用多个DNS解析器,提高DNS解析的可靠性。
通过以上对DNS如何解析域名的深入解析,相信读者对DNS解析有了更全面的认识。掌握DNS解析的原理和技巧,有助于我们更好地应对网络生活中的实际问题。希望小编能为您的网络生活提供帮助。
- 上一篇:opopA57价钱进价多少最新